AWS 文档 SDK 示例
使用适用于 Rust 的 SDK 的 Amazon Rekognition 示例
以下代码示例演示如何通过将适用于 Rust 的 AWS SDK 与 Amazon Rekognition 结合使用,来执行操作和实现常见场景。
场景是向您演示如何通过在一个服务中调用多个函数或与其他 AWS 服务 结合来完成特定任务的代码示例。
每个示例都包含一个指向完整源代码的链接,您可以从中找到有关如何在上下文中设置和运行代码的说明。
主题
场景
以下代码示例演示如何创建无服务器应用程序,让用户能够使用标签管理照片。
以下代码示例展示了如何:
将图像保存到 Amazon S3 存储桶中。
使用 Amazon Rekognition 检测面部细节,例如年龄范围、性别和情绪(如微笑)。
显示这些细节。
- 适用于 Rust 的 SDK
-
将图像保存到具有 uploads 前缀的 Amazon S3 存储桶中,使用 Amazon Rekognition 检测面部细节,例如年龄范围、性别和情绪(微笑等),并显示这些细节。
有关完整的源代码以及如何设置和运行的说明,请参阅 GitHub
上的完整示例。 本示例中使用的服务
Amazon Rekognition
Amazon S3
以下代码示例展示了如何:
从 JPG、JPEG 或 PNG 文件中获取 EXIF 信息。
将图像文件上传到 Amazon S3 存储桶。
使用 Amazon Rekognition 识别文件中的三个主要属性(标签)。
将 EXIF 和标签信息添加到该区域的 Amazon DynamoDB 表中。
- 适用于 Rust 的 SDK
-
从 JPG、JPEG 或 PNG 文件中获取 EXIF 信息,将图像文件上传到 Amazon S3 存储桶,使用 Amazon Rekognition 识别文件中的三个主要属性(Amazon Rekognition 中的标签),然后将 EXIF 和标签信息添加到该区域的 Amazon DynamoDB 表中。
有关完整的源代码以及如何设置和运行的说明,请参阅 GitHub
上的完整示例。 本示例中使用的服务
DynamoDB
Amazon Rekognition
Amazon S3